Asbestos is a noxious substance that was used in construction, manufacturing, and other industries for decades. Those who were exposed to products that included asbestos, like pipe, insulation, or sealants, were at risk for developing mesothelioma. Even a small amount of exposure to asbestos can lead to mesothelioma that affects the lining of the abdomen, the heart and lungs.

There are many types of mesothelioma and each has its own symptoms. The treatment for mesothelioma is expensive and can impact the patient's ability to work in the future. Because of this, mesothelioma lawsuits may include compensation for the loss of income and wages.

Another aspect of mesothelioma lawsuits are wrongful death suits. These cases are filed on behalf of family members who have lost a loved one to asbestos exposure. Families could be entitled to compensation for funeral costs as well as loss of companionship and other damages.

Based on their state of residence, victims and families may be entitled to compensation from asbestos trust fund. These trusts are created in the event of bankruptcy of companies that previously produced or used asbestos. These trusts are designed to hold assets that can be used to pay asbestos-related legal costs. The compensation from these trusts can substantially increase the amount of mesothelioma settlements.
